    Project Manager

    Reports To

    Chief Creative Officer, Director of Production

    Job Overview

    The Project Manager is responsible for ensuring that games, merchandise, and manufactured products are progressing according to the projected timeline and budget. The Project Manager will interact with multiple departments inside the organization and outside partners/vendors to coordinate production-related needs.

    Responsibilities and Duties

    • Keep an overhead view of all production aspects of assigned projects - talk to any involved team members to ensure things are running smoothly and progressing.
    • Update LRGs internal project tracking tool to accurately reflect each assigned projects status.
    • Order project components through various vendors and online sources.
    • Find and qualify new sources as needed for unique components.
    • Identify opportunities to improve procedures, product offerings, and vendor/partner relationships.
    • Perform quality checks on goods upon arrival to ensure that all items appear and function as expected
    • Communicate with
      • Vendors - to obtain quotes and facilitate production.
      • Developers/Partners - to answer their questions, provide project updates, and ask for approvals or assets as needed. Work with team members to tactfully prevent project scope and deadline creep.
      • Art Department - to coordinate creation of art assets for production, and to help facilitate creation of assets by providing templates and answers to production questions as needed.
      • Financial Department - to provide quotes, receipts, invoices, and project cost information as requested.
      • Customer Support - to answer questions about production timelines and production-related issues as needed.
      • Shipping/Receiving - to give advance notice regarding incoming products, and coordinate the transfer of any goods needed for production.

    Qualifications

    • Successful project management experience
    • Solid organizational skills including attention to detail and multitasking skills
    • Ability to adapt, and solve problems creatively
    • Strong written and verbal communication skills
    • Adobe Creative Cloud skills, and experience with project management software platforms are a plus
